Bill Summary
Amends the Illinois Banking Act. Requires a bank to confirm the identification of a payee and verify endorsements are proper before processing a check for which the name of a borrower or other payee is relied upon for payment, credit, or loan disbursement. Provides that a bank may satisfy the verification requirements through the specified commercially reasonable means of identification. Exempts checks processed solely through automated check clearing processes without manual review, that are authorized by federal law. Amends the Public Adjusters Article of the Illinois Insurance Code. Establishes proof of licensure requirements for licensed public adjusters.
AI Summary
This bill amends two Illinois laws: the Illinois Banking Act and the Illinois Insurance Code. The changes to the Banking Act require banks to verify the identity of a payee and ensure endorsements are proper before processing checks used for loan disbursements or payments, unless the check is processed automatically without manual review and is authorized by federal law. The changes to the Insurance Code require licensed public adjusters, who are individuals hired by policyholders to help settle insurance claims, to provide proof of their license to the insurance carrier before negotiating a claim, and they cannot charge extra fees for this verification process.
